while looking at bats new intake setups I notinced that for there cool air tube to fit they completly bent that fender brase down which I have thought of doing for some time.
Doesn't this effect the integrity of the fender?

also when I was experementing with this concept I used 3inch cool air duct using a six foot extended piece only about four cause it was condensed I had rough idle problems as well as a slower reving engine.could this be related to air turbulence from the ridges in the hose?

could you use some sort of silicone hose? where do you get silicone hose from?

I bought 3" ducting for an RV(6' long) for about $10.00, zip-tied in to gap in front bumper and under-carriage. Covered the gap with mesh/grille from Home Depot ($6.00) so I don't have stupid-looking hose sticking-out the front. I have noticed definite gain in pick-up as there is limited natural air flow in engine bay. Besides the limited clearance underneath, it is a cheap & worthwhile mod...a poor man's cold air intake!
